QUESTION

What is sampling bias?

Tap card or press Space to flip

ANSWER

Bias resulting from a non-random sample of a population. Occurs when sample doesn't represent population properly.

A grocery store chain wants to estimate the mean amount customers spend per visit at one location. Two independent random samples of 60 receipts were taken from the same month's transactions at that location. Sample 1 had a mean of $38.50; Sample 2 had a mean of $41.20. The receipts were selected using the same random process. Why might the sample results differ?
